Are dogs allowed in rental properties?
Yes, dogs are allowed in rental properties, but it ultimately depends on the landlord’s discretion and the rules outlined in the lease agreement.
When it comes to renting a property with a furry companion, it’s essential to communicate openly with your landlord and abide by any pet policies they have in place. Here are some frequently asked questions related to dogs in rental properties:
1. Are there any restrictions on dog breeds in rental properties?
Some landlords may have restrictions on certain breeds they consider aggressive or high-risk. It’s crucial to check with your landlord to see if there are any breed-specific limitations.
2. Can a landlord charge an extra fee for having a dog in the rental property?
Yes, landlords have the right to charge pet fees or pet deposits to cover any potential damages caused by pets. Make sure to review the lease agreement to understand the specific costs involved.
3. Do emotional support animals or service dogs have different rules in rental properties?
Emotional support animals and service dogs are often granted exceptions under fair housing laws. Landlords may be required to accommodate these animals, even if there are pet restrictions in place.
4. Can a landlord evict a tenant for having a dog in the rental property?
If a tenant violates the lease agreement by having a dog when it’s not allowed, a landlord may have the grounds to evict them. It’s crucial to adhere to the terms outlined in the lease regarding pets.
5. Do landlords typically require renters to carry pet insurance for their dogs?
While not always mandatory, some landlords may recommend or require tenants to have pet insurance to cover any potential liability issues. It’s advisable to inquire about this when discussing pets with your landlord.
6. Are there specific rules regarding the size of dogs allowed in rental properties?
Some landlords may have restrictions on the size of dogs allowed in their properties. Larger breeds may be subject to limitations based on the space available and potential impact on the property.
7. Can a landlord change their pet policy after a tenant has already moved in with a dog?
If a landlord decides to implement changes to their pet policy, they must typically provide sufficient notice to tenants. Existing tenants may need to negotiate any new terms regarding their pets.
8. Are there any noise restrictions for dogs in rental properties?
Most rental agreements have clauses regarding excessive noise disturbances, including those caused by pets. It’s essential to train your dog to minimize disruptions and maintain good relationships with neighbors.
9. Do renters have to disclose that they have a dog to their landlord before signing a lease?
It’s crucial to be transparent about having a dog when applying for a rental property. Failing to disclose this information could lead to lease violations and potential conflicts with the landlord.
10. Are there any designated areas for dogs in rental properties?
Some rental properties may have designated areas for pets, such as dog parks or pet-friendly amenities. These spaces can provide added convenience for tenants with dogs.
11. Can landlords require proof of vaccinations or licenses for dogs in rental properties?
Landlords may request documentation of a dog’s vaccinations and licenses to ensure compliance with local regulations and mitigate potential health risks. Providing these records can help demonstrate responsible pet ownership.
12. Are there any resources available for tenants looking for pet-friendly rental properties?
There are websites and platforms dedicated to helping pet owners find rental properties that welcome pets. Utilizing these resources can simplify the search process and connect you with landlords who are open to accommodating dogs.
In conclusion, while dogs are generally allowed in rental properties, it’s essential to understand and respect the rules set forth by landlords. Communication, responsibility, and adherence to lease agreements are key to maintaining a positive living arrangement for both tenants and their furry friends.
